Open the MPTool folder and right-click the .exe → Run as Administrator .
The tool offers a high degree of customization that is impossible with standard OS tools. Users can:
Because the keyword "SMI MPTool SM32x SM34x SMI Mass Production Tool" is often used by malware distributors (disguising viruses as flash drive repair tools), be extremely cautious.
Bypasses stubborn hardware and software write-protect loops. smi mptool sm32x sm34x smi mass production tool
Here is a quick reference guide based on actual controller IDs (identified via ChipGenius):
This is a professional utility. Incorrect usage can render the USB drive unusable ("bricked").
Extract the MPTool ZIP archive and run the executable file (typically sm32Xpctime.exe or MPTool.exe ) as an Administrator. Open the MPTool folder and right-click the
Locate and right-click sm32Xmptool.exe (or the equivalent executable for SM34x) and select . Step 4: Scanning the Device Click the Scan USB (F5) button on the user interface.
The tool supports a wide array of Silicon Motion controllers. Popular chips include:
The is a low-level proprietary utility designed by Silicon Motion for factory-level flashing, configuration, and repair of USB flash drives utilizing SM32x (e.g., SM3257, SM3267, SM3281) and SM34x controller chips. Bypasses stubborn hardware and software write-protect loops
When a USB flash drive becomes corrupted, shows a "Write Protected" error, or reports "No Media" with a 0MB capacity, standard formatting tools built into Windows will fail. For flash drives utilizing Silicon Motion (SMI) controllers, the ultimate solution is the .
If you’re an IT professional, data recovery enthusiast, or hardware tinkerer, the is indispensable. It can salvage drives that commercial tools cannot touch. However, casual users should steer clear — one wrong click, and you’ll need a hardware programmer to unbrick the controller.
SMI MPTool is the production/test software suite for Silicon Motion (SMI) USB flash drive controllers in the SM32x and SM34x families. It programs firmware and configures controller parameters, runs factory tests, formats and partitions media, and prepares final NAND/eMMC/USB devices for mass production.
This comprehensive guide covers everything from hardware identification to step-by-step firmware reflashing, configuration optimizations, and troubleshooting common error codes. Understanding the SMI Controller Architecture